Bayern Munich 2 - 1 Boca Juniors | Posted by European Super Football
Harry Kane was the hero for Bayern Munich as they overcame Boca Juniors to qualify for the Club World Cup knockout stages. The Boca fans stole the show in the stands and outside the stadium though.
Flamengo 3 - 1 Chelsea | Posted by London Super News
It was a bad afternoon at the Lincoln Financial Field for Chelsea. Nicolas Jackson was sent off just four minutes after coming on as a substitute, contributing to their second-half collapse against Flamengo.
PSG 0 - 1 Botafogo | Posted by European Super Football
Botafogo produced the shock of the Club World Cup so far with a 1-0 win over the European champions.

Manchester City 2 - 0 Wydad Casablanca | Posted by GM Super News
Pep Guardiola’s side opened their Club World Cup campaign with a polished performance in Philadelphia.

Chelsea 2 - 0 Los Angeles FC | Posted London Super News
Chelsea kicked off their Club World Cup campaign with a win as new signing Liam Delap made an impressive cameo off the bench.
PSG 4 - 0 Atletico Madrid | Posted by European Super Football
Paris Saint-Germain made a commanding start to their first-ever Fifa Club World Cup campaign with a comfortable victory over Atletico Madrid in Pasadena.

Bayern Munich 10 - 0 Auckland City | Story for Super News Affiliate
A record breaking win for the Bundesliga champions. Vincent Kompany's side started the tournament with a sensational performance
Chelsea v LA FC preview | Posted by London Super News
After arriving at their Philadelphia base in the United States on Friday, Chelsea named an initial 28-man squad for the competition. Enzo Maresca's side are targeting more silverware following their triumph in the Conference League last month.
Al Ahly 0 - 0 Inter Miami | Posted by Super News Affiliate
Lionel Messi took centre stage as the revamped Club World Cup got underway in the United States, with Inter Miami and Al Ahly playing out an entertaining goalless draw in the tournament’s opening match.
